**Q: Why does the linter reject my SQL migration files?**

Saltgrove's SQL lint rules require uppercase keywords, explicit column lists in INSERT statements, and no implicit joins. Files under `migrations/legacy/` are exempt via the override config. Rule definitions live in `.sqllintrc` at the repo root. To propose a rule change, write to the tooling team at the address below.

escalation mailbox, kagef-kawef: frador_zorix@tolvaqlabs.internal

### Bounce Processing — Fernwick Mail Pipeline

The bounce processor classifies each NDR into hard, soft, or ambiguous before updating suppression lists. Hard bounces suppress immediately; soft bounces increment a decay-weighted counter and suppress only past a threshold. Ambiguous cases are parked for reprocessing once the classifier model refreshes. Please read the classifier notes before changing anything. The operative thresholds are enumerated below.

constants for yaduf-fahag:
BUDGETS = {
    "kelix": 528,
    "briwyn": 734,
}

Subject: Handover — admin table bulk edits

Hi, and welcome aboard. Before you run any bulk edits on the Pellwick admin table, please read the change log in the ops wiki; several columns are cascaded into the reporting views, so a careless mass update can poison dashboards for days. Always snapshot first, edit in batches of 200, and verify counts after each batch. The tooling authenticates against the primary instance using the connection string below.

database URL for bahop-yagep: mssql://sildor_svc:35ha7jz@db-fb6d.nelvrodyn.example:5432/casath